At No.25, on the “The Top 50 U.K. Albums Chart”, the week of my 1st Birthday, is Rory Gallagher with Blueprint.
Fresh from winning Melody Maker’s guitarist of the year for 1972,..
…Rory was back with his 3rd solo studio album.
Adding a keyboard player to his existing power trio line-up for this project would begin one of his most successful musical periods.
The boy from Ballyshannon in Ireland used, as the cover art for this album, the actual electronic blueprint of his custom built Stramp “Power Baby” Amplifier which, according to Rory’s younger brother, and manager, Dónal, …was compact enough to fit into the small luggage compartment of a Volkswagen Beetle, one of the cars that Rory loved to drive.
The album itself…
…is a new entry, and will climb up to its highest position of No.12 next week.
From there, it will slip back into the Top 20 to No.16, and then drop back again to No.20.
After completing a month in the chart by then, the LP will slip another place to No.21, before the momentum takes it further down the Top 50.
After completing 7 weeks, it will fall out of the chart after the 7th of April.
